Every few years there's an incident on the Hudson or the East River. Kudos to the pilot who did a great job putting it down safely.

And your cost for the helicopter might be a bit off! It's more like $2.5 million: http://www.classg.com/turbine-helec...-Helicopter/2009-Bell-Helicopter-206L-4/10982 .

Most of the helicopters here either have popout floats or are twin-engine machines. Also, most machines here carry PFDs for the pax.

Autorotations to water was something I used to enjoy, I don't know how stable those emergency floats are but if you touch with zero lateral motion and on a river with little or no swell it would be pretty much a non event. Our machines, (HH52A & HH3F), were built for water landings, and pretty stable even in moderate swells.
